This place is great. I made my initial appointment for massage/body work on my neck and shoulders…read more(something I do fairly regularly to treat on ongoing neck pain issue). I met with Martha and discussed what I wanted and my problem areas. As I asked, she stayed within my pain range; only going beyond to work out any referred pain areas. I am not someone who gets a massage for the relaxation benefits you might get from a Swedish massage, for example. I strictly use massage for pain management, soft tissue therapy, and trigger point therapy. Often the massage itself is uncomfortable but the end results are worth it. Martha is very skilled at finding and releasing trigger points, particularly in the neck and occipital range. I like her very much as a person; she is calm and conscientious, and this translates through in the therapy she provides. I cannot remember the name of the other girl I went to when Martha was out of town, but she also did a good job...I'm pretty confident all of the therapists at TMAWH are excellent. HUGE bonus points that they are open seven days a week! It's usually pretty easy to get an appointment (although securing a same-day appointment is rare unless there is a cancellation). The location is good, easy to find, ample parking, and the little office itself is exactly as a massage place should be: low lighting, clean, quiet, and peaceful.
